Colorimetric discrimination for Stokes polarimetric imaging.
This study introduces a colorimetric method for Stokes polarimetric imaging, enabling better distinction of objects with varying polarization properties compared to traditional grayscale techniques.
Area of Science:
- Optics and Photonics
- Image Processing
- Materials Science
Background:
- Traditional Stokes polarimetric imaging relies on grayscale images, limiting the visual differentiation of polarization properties.
- Distinguishing objects based solely on grayscale differences in polarimetric data can be challenging.
Purpose of the Study:
- To develop and evaluate a novel colorimetric discrimination and classification method for Stokes polarimetric imaging.
- To enhance the ability to distinguish objects with different polarization properties.
Main Methods:
- Composing color polarimetric images where different polarization properties are represented by distinct colors.
- Comparing the performance of the proposed colorimetric method against traditional grayscale Stokes scalar imaging.
Main Results:
- Objects with varying polarization properties are visually represented by different colors in the composed image.
- The colorimetric method demonstrates superior performance in distinguishing objects compared to the grayscale method.
Conclusions:
- Colorimetric representation significantly improves the discrimination of objects in Stokes polarimetric imaging.
- The proposed method offers a more effective approach for analyzing and classifying polarization-dependent features.
